Downy woodpeckers appear to be quite small ---except when they're all fluffed up against the cold! I had to look twice at this one, thinking maybe she was the little-bit-larger hairy woodpecker. When the overall size and the length of the bill are not obvious, the little notches on her outer tail feathers help id her as a downy.
